The Value of Precision in Parking Lot Well-being

Although often ignored, accuracy in parking lot painting plays an vital role in ensuring safety for both drivers and pedestrians. Accurate markings help direct traffic and maintain order in high-traffic zones. Clearly marked boundaries delineate parking areas, driving lanes, and crosswalks, lowering the likelihood of impacts and promoting an organized flow of traffic.

Precise markings enhance visibility particularly during low-light conditions, which is important. Clear, sharp lines help drivers to quickly identify available spaces and navigate safely. Furthermore, the proper implementation of colors and symbols is critical; for example, blue markings indicate accessible parking, while yellow and white fulfill different purposes.

Overlooking exactness can lead to confusion, increased accidents, and potential liability issues for property owners. Therefore, allocating funds for meticulous parking lot painting is not simply an stylistic option but a vital aspect of public safety.

Superior Supplies for Successful Parking Lot Painting

Effective lot striping necessitates superior materials that maintain durability and clarity. The choice of paint plays a important role; acrylic-based water paints are favored for their fast drying time and reduced environmental impact. In opposition, oil-based paints supply improved durability but require longer drying periods. Additives that reflect can improve visibility, particularly at night, making them a valuable component to any paint mix.

Line striping thermoplastics are becoming increasingly favored for their durability and wear resistance, providing a clear and enduring delineation of spaces. Additionally, quality primers should be applied to facilitate superior adhesion to different surfaces, including asphalt and concrete. The application of premium protective coatings can safeguard painted lines from discoloration due to environmental conditions and vehicular wear. Ultimately, selecting the correct materials is vital for accomplishing effective and long-lasting parking lot markings that enhance safety and organization.

Often Posed Questions People Ask

How Frequently Should I Refresh My Parking Lot Lines?

Parking lot lines should generally be repainted every 1 to 2 years, depending on environmental factors and wear. Regular maintenance guarantees clear definition, promoting safety for both vehicles and pedestrians in the parking area.

How Does Parking Lot Paint Impact the Natural World?

The environmental impacts of parking lot paint include possible volatile organic compound discharges, which can worsen air pollution, and chemical-laden runoff that may impact local ecosystems. Choosing sustainable alternatives can significantly reduce these negative effects.

Can I Paint My Parking Lot Lines Myself?

Yes, an person can paint parking lot lines on their own. However, they should take into account local requirements, use appropriate materials, and ensure proper techniques for durability and visibility to achieve polished results.

What Safety Procedures Are Followed During Paint Jobs?

Throughout the painting process, vital safety steps require using luminous protective vests, setting up cones in designated zones, supplying adequate ventilation to control fumes, maintaining tools in proper working order, and abiding by local regulations for warning signs and traffic direction.

What Impact Does Weather Have on Parking Lot Painting Projects?

Weather heavily influences parking lot painting projects. Rain can impede drying times, while extreme temperatures may reduce paint adhesion and durability. Windy conditions can trigger overspray, compromising precision and overall quality of the finished work.
